1. An apparatus in a wireless multiple-input multiple-output (MIMO) communication system for deriving a matched filter based on a steered reference, comprising:
means for obtaining a plurality of sets of received symbols for the steered reference received via a first link and generated based on a plurality of steering vectors; and
means for deriving the matched filter based on the plurality of sets of received symbols, wherein the matched filter includes a plurality of eigenvectors corresponding to the plurality of steering vectors.
